指令流水线

定义

指令流水线是一种处理器设计技术,通过将指令执行过程分解为若干个独立的阶段,并同时执行不同指令在不同阶段的操作,以提高指令执行的效率和吞吐量。

组成部分

1.指令流

待执行的指令序列。

2.流水线寄存器

用于存储每个阶段的中间结果和控制信息。

3.流水线阶段

典型的流水线包括取指令、译码、执行、访存和写回等阶段。

4.控制逻辑

协调各阶段的操作和数据流动。

执行方式

image-20240629223416248

基本原理

image-20240629223327778

相关知识点

1.流水线的表示方法image-20240629223452581

2.流水线的性能指标

1.吞吐率

image-20240629223611991

2.加速比

image-20240629223621780

3.效率

image-20240629223633220

水线

定义

指令流水线是一种处理器设计技术,通过将指令执行过程分解为若干个独立的阶段,并同时执行不同指令在不同阶段的操作,以提高指令执行的效率和吞吐量。

组成部分

1.指令流

待执行的指令序列。

2.流水线寄存器

用于存储每个阶段的中间结果和控制信息。

3.流水线阶段

典型的流水线包括取指令、译码、执行、访存和写回等阶段。

4.控制逻辑

协调各阶段的操作和数据流动。

执行方式

image-20240629223416248

基本原理

image-20240629223327778

相关知识点

1.流水线的表示方法image-20240629223452581

2.流水线的性能指标

1.吞吐率

image-20240629223611991

2.加速比

image-20240629223621780

3.效率

image-20240629223633220# 指令流水线

定义

指令流水线是一种处理器设计技术,通过将指令执行过程分解为若干个独立的阶段,并同时执行不同指令在不同阶段的操作,以提高指令执行的效率和吞吐量。

组成部分

1.指令流

待执行的指令序列。

2.流水线寄存器

用于存储每个阶段的中间结果和控制信息。

3.流水线阶段

典型的流水线包括取指令、译码、执行、访存和写回等阶段。

4.控制逻辑

协调各阶段的操作和数据流动。

执行方式

image-20240629223416248

基本原理

image-20240629223327778

相关知识点

1.流水线的表示方法image-20240629223452581

2.流水线的性能指标

1.吞吐率

image-20240629223611991

2.加速比

image-20240629223621780

3.效率

image-20240629223633220

水线

定义

指令流水线是一种处理器设计技术,通过将指令执行过程分解为若干个独立的阶段,并同时执行不同指令在不同阶段的操作,以提高指令执行的效率和吞吐量。

组成部分

1.指令流

待执行的指令序列。

2.流水线寄存器

用于存储每个阶段的中间结果和控制信息。

3.流水线阶段

典型的流水线包括取指令、译码、执行、访存和写回等阶段。

4.控制逻辑

协调各阶段的操作和数据流动。

执行方式

image-20240629223416248

基本原理

image-20240629223327778

相关知识点

1.流水线的表示方法image-20240629223452581

2.流水线的性能指标

1.吞吐率

image-20240629223611991

2.加速比

image-20240629223621780

3.效率

image-20240629223633220